Given ZB is 3x-5, BA is x+3 and B is the midpoint of ZA as shown in figure-1
If B is the midpoint so, we will equate both equation equal.
3x - 5 = x + 3
simplify, the above
subtract x from both the side of above equation,
3x - 5 - x = x + 3 - x
2x - 5 = 3
add 5 on both sides of above equation,
2x - 5 + 5 = 3 + 5
2x = 8
divide both the sides by 2, in above equation
x = 4
value of x is 4
To find the length of ZA, we need to add both equations of ZB and BA as:
⇒ 3x - 5 + x + 3
⇒ 4x - 2
now, put the value x=4 in above to get the length of ZA
4(4) - 2 = 16 - 2 = 14
Hence, the correct option is D) 14
